I hear ya wharvey... I finally got my 28-inch red bag from a GC I ordered in February. I called Marriott about 6 weeks ago (and posted about it above). They said "Wait a couple weeks, then email Samsonite." They gave me a lady's name - said I'd get personal attention.

So I waited patiently - didn't really need the bag yet anyway - finally emailed her about 3 weeks ago. Never did get any response.

So last week, I called Marriott again. The rep I spoke to there was helpful: said he would follow-up with Samsonite personally and then call me back with a status on Monday. He never did call back, but the suitcase did arrive on Tuesday.

So I'm finally all square with this promotion. I like the promo - thought it was creative and a bit different than the usual 10% off or bonus points - but somehow I doubt Marriott will do it again. It sounds like it was a vendor management mess, although to Marriott's credit I do believe they were doing everything they could to support their customers.
